Closed renovate[bot] closed 9 months ago
Renovate will not automatically rebase this PR, because it does not recognize the last commit author and assumes somebody else may have edited the PR.
You can manually request rebase by checking the rebase/retry box above.
⚠ Warning: custom changes will be lost.
This PR contains the following updates:
==1.28.62
->==1.28.63
==4.2.0
->==4.3.0
==2.11.0
->==2.11.1
==2.17.7
->==3.0.1
==1.31.0
->==1.32.0
==6.5.0
->==6.6.0
Release Notes
boto/boto3 (boto3)
### [`v1.28.63`](https://togithub.com/boto/boto3/blob/HEAD/CHANGELOG.rst#12863) [Compare Source](https://togithub.com/boto/boto3/compare/1.28.62...1.28.63) \======= - api-change:`auditmanager`: \[`botocore`] This release introduces a new limit to the awsAccounts parameter. When you create or update an assessment, there is now a limit of 200 AWS accounts that can be specified in the assessment scope. - api-change:`autoscaling`: \[`botocore`] Update the NotificationMetadata field to only allow visible ascii characters. Add paginators to DescribeInstanceRefreshes, DescribeLoadBalancers, and DescribeLoadBalancerTargetGroups - api-change:`config`: \[`botocore`] Add enums for resource types supported by Config - api-change:`controltower`: \[`botocore`] Added new EnabledControl resource details to ListEnabledControls API and added new GetEnabledControl API. - api-change:`customer-profiles`: \[`botocore`] Adds sensitive trait to various shapes in Customer Profiles Calculated Attribute API model. - api-change:`ec2`: \[`botocore`] This release adds Ubuntu Pro as a supported platform for On-Demand Capacity Reservations and adds support for setting an Amazon Machine Image (AMI) to disabled state. Disabling the AMI makes it private if it was previously shared, and prevents new EC2 instance launches from it. - api-change:`elbv2`: \[`botocore`] Update elbv2 client to latest version - api-change:`glue`: \[`botocore`] Extending version control support to GitLab and Bitbucket from AWSGlue - api-change:`inspector2`: \[`botocore`] Add MacOs ec2 platform support - api-change:`ivs-realtime`: \[`botocore`] Update GetParticipant to return additional metadata. - api-change:`lambda`: \[`botocore`] Adds support for Lambda functions to access Dual-Stack subnets over IPv6, via an opt-in flag in CreateFunction and UpdateFunctionConfiguration APIs - api-change:`location`: \[`botocore`] This release adds endpoint updates for all AWS Location resource operations. - api-change:`machinelearning`: \[`botocore`] This release marks Password field as sensitive - api-change:`pricing`: \[`botocore`] Documentation updates for Price List - api-change:`rds`: \[`botocore`] This release adds support for adding a dedicated log volume to open-source RDS instances. - api-change:`rekognition`: \[`botocore`] Amazon Rekognition introduces support for Custom Moderation. This allows the enhancement of accuracy for detect moderation labels operations by creating custom adapters tuned on customer data. - api-change:`sagemaker`: \[`botocore`] Amazon SageMaker Canvas adds KendraSettings and DirectDeploySettings support for CanvasAppSettings - api-change:`textract`: \[`botocore`] This release adds 9 new APIs for adapter and adapter version management, 3 new APIs for tagging, and updates AnalyzeDocument and StartDocumentAnalysis API parameters for using adapters. - api-change:`transcribe`: \[`botocore`] This release is to enable m4a format to customers - api-change:`workspaces`: \[`botocore`] Updated the CreateWorkspaces action documentation to clarify that the PCoIP protocol is only available for Windows bundles.adamchainz/django-cors-headers (django-cors-headers)
### [`v4.3.0`](https://togithub.com/adamchainz/django-cors-headers/blob/HEAD/CHANGELOG.rst#430-2023-10-11) [Compare Source](https://togithub.com/adamchainz/django-cors-headers/compare/4.2.0...4.3.0) - Avoid adding the `access-control-allow-credentials` header to unallowed responses. Thanks to Adam Romanek in `PR #888pylint-dev/pylint (pylint)
### [`v3.0.1`](https://togithub.com/pylint-dev/pylint/releases/tag/v3.0.1) ## False Positives Fixed - Fixed false positive for `inherit-non-class` for generic Protocols. Closes [#9106](https://togithub.com/pylint-dev/pylint/issues/9106) ## Other Changes - Fix a crash when an enum class which is also decorated with a `dataclasses.dataclass` decorator is defined. Closes [#9100](https://togithub.com/pylint-dev/pylint/issues/9100) ### [`v3.0.0`](https://togithub.com/pylint-dev/pylint/releases/tag/v3.0.0) Pylint now support python 3.12 officially. This long anticipated major version also provides some important usability and performance improvements, along with enacting necessary breaking changes and long-announced deprecations. The documentation of each message with an example is very close too. The required astroid version is now 3.0.0. See the [astroid changelog](https://pylint.readthedocs.io/projects/astroid/en/latest/changelog.html#what-s-new-in-astroid-3-0-0) for additional fixes, features, and performance improvements applicable to pylint. Our code is now fully typed. The invalid-name message no longer checks for a minimum length of 3 characters by default. Dependencies like wrapt or setuptools were removed. A new json2 reporter has been added. It features an enriched output that is easier to parse and provides more info, here's a sample output. ```json { "messages": [ { "type": "convention", "symbol": "line-too-long", "message": "Line too long (1/2)", "messageId": "C0301", "confidence": "HIGH", "module": "0123", "obj": "", "line": 1, "column": 0, "endLine": 1, "endColumn": 4, "path": "0123", "absolutePath": "0123" } ], "statistics": { "messageTypeCount": { "fatal": 0, "error": 0, "warning": 0, "refactor": 0, "convention": 1, "info": 0 }, "modulesLinted": 1, "score": 5.0 } } ``` ## Breaking Changes - Enabling or disabling individual messages will now take effect even if an `--enable=all` or `disable=all` follows in the same configuration file (or on the command line). This means for the following example, `fixme` messages will now be emitted: ```bash pylint my_module --enable=fixme --disable=all ``` To regain the prior behavior, remove the superfluous earlier option. Closes [#3696](https://togithub.com/pylint-dev/pylint/issues/3696) - Remove support for launching pylint with Python 3.7. Code that supports Python 3.7 can still be linted with the `--py-version=3.7` setting. Refs [#6306](https://togithub.com/pylint-dev/pylint/issues/6306) - Disables placed in a `try` block now apply to the `except` block. Previously, they only happened to do so in the presence of an `else` clause. Refs [#7767](https://togithub.com/pylint-dev/pylint/issues/7767) - `pyreverse` now uses a new default color palette that is more colorblind friendly. The color scheme is taken from `Paul Tol's Notesgetsentry/sentry-python (sentry-sdk)
### [`v1.32.0`](https://togithub.com/getsentry/sentry-python/blob/HEAD/CHANGELOG.md#1320) [Compare Source](https://togithub.com/getsentry/sentry-python/compare/1.31.0...1.32.0) ##### Various fixes & improvements - **New:** Error monitoring for some of the most popular Python GraphQL libraries: - Add [GQL GraphQL integration](https://docs.sentry.io/platforms/python/integrations/gql/) ([#2368](https://togithub.com/getsentry/sentry-python/issues/2368)) by [@szokeasaurusrex](https://togithub.com/szokeasaurusrex) Usage: ```python import sentry_sdk from sentry_sdk.integrations.gql import GQLIntegration sentry_sdk.init( dsn='___PUBLIC_DSN___', integrations=[ GQLIntegration(), ], ) ``` - Add [Graphene GraphQL error integration](https://docs.sentry.io/platforms/python/integrations/graphene/) ([#2389](https://togithub.com/getsentry/sentry-python/issues/2389)) by [@sentrivana](https://togithub.com/sentrivana) Usage: ```python import sentry_sdk from sentry_sdk.integrations.graphene import GrapheneIntegration sentry_sdk.init( dsn='___PUBLIC_DSN___', integrations=[ GrapheneIntegration(), ], ) ``` - Add [Strawberry GraphQL error & tracing integration](https://docs.sentry.io/platforms/python/integrations/strawberry/) ([#2393](https://togithub.com/getsentry/sentry-python/issues/2393)) by [@sentrivana](https://togithub.com/sentrivana) Usage: ```python import sentry_sdk from sentry_sdk.integrations.strawberry import StrawberryIntegration sentry_sdk.init( dsn='___PUBLIC_DSN___', integrations=[ ``` ### make sure to set async_execution to False if you're executing ### GraphQL queries synchronously StrawberryIntegration(async_execution=True), ], traces_sample_rate=1.0, ) ``` - Add [Ariadne GraphQL error integration](https://docs.sentry.io/platforms/python/integrations/ariadne/) ([#2387](https://togithub.com/getsentry/sentry-python/issues/2387)) by [@sentrivana](https://togithub.com/sentrivana) Usage: ```python import sentry_sdk from sentry_sdk.integrations.ariadne import AriadneIntegration sentry_sdk.init( dsn='___PUBLIC_DSN___', integrations=[ AriadneIntegration(), ], ) ``` - Capture multiple named groups again ([#2432](https://togithub.com/getsentry/sentry-python/issues/2432)) by [@sentrivana](https://togithub.com/sentrivana) - Don't fail when upstream scheme is unusual ([#2371](https://togithub.com/getsentry/sentry-python/issues/2371)) by [@vanschelven](https://togithub.com/vanschelven) - Support new RQ version ([#2405](https://togithub.com/getsentry/sentry-python/issues/2405)) by [@antonpirker](https://togithub.com/antonpirker) - Remove `utcnow`, `utcfromtimestamp` deprecated in Python 3.12 ([#2415](https://togithub.com/getsentry/sentry-python/issues/2415)) by [@rmad17](https://togithub.com/rmad17) - Add `trace` to `__all__` in top-level `__init__.py` ([#2401](https://togithub.com/getsentry/sentry-python/issues/2401)) by [@lobsterkatie](https://togithub.com/lobsterkatie) - Move minimetrics code to the SDK ([#2385](https://togithub.com/getsentry/sentry-python/issues/2385)) by [@mitsuhiko](https://togithub.com/mitsuhiko) - Add configurable compression levels ([#2382](https://togithub.com/getsentry/sentry-python/issues/2382)) by [@mitsuhiko](https://togithub.com/mitsuhiko) - Shift flushing by up to a rollup window ([#2396](https://togithub.com/getsentry/sentry-python/issues/2396)) by [@mitsuhiko](https://togithub.com/mitsuhiko) - Make a consistent noop flush behavior ([#2428](https://togithub.com/getsentry/sentry-python/issues/2428)) by [@mitsuhiko](https://togithub.com/mitsuhiko) - Stronger recursion protection ([#2426](https://togithub.com/getsentry/sentry-python/issues/2426)) by [@mitsuhiko](https://togithub.com/mitsuhiko) - Remove `OpenTelemetryIntegration` from `__init__.py` ([#2379](https://togithub.com/getsentry/sentry-python/issues/2379)) by [@sentrivana](https://togithub.com/sentrivana) - Update API docs ([#2397](https://togithub.com/getsentry/sentry-python/issues/2397)) by [@antonpirker](https://togithub.com/antonpirker) - Pin some test requirements because new majors break our tests ([#2404](https://togithub.com/getsentry/sentry-python/issues/2404)) by [@antonpirker](https://togithub.com/antonpirker) - Run more `requests`, `celery`, `falcon` tests ([#2414](https://togithub.com/getsentry/sentry-python/issues/2414)) by [@sentrivana](https://togithub.com/sentrivana) - Move `importorskip`s in tests to `__init__.py` files ([#2412](https://togithub.com/getsentry/sentry-python/issues/2412)) by [@sentrivana](https://togithub.com/sentrivana) - Fix `mypy` errors ([#2433](https://togithub.com/getsentry/sentry-python/issues/2433)) by [@sentrivana](https://togithub.com/sentrivana) - Fix pre-commit issues ([#2424](https://togithub.com/getsentry/sentry-python/issues/2424)) by [@bukzor-sentryio](https://togithub.com/bukzor-sentryio) - Update [CONTRIBUTING.md](https://togithub.com/getsentry/sentry-python/blob/master/CONTRIBUTING.md) ([#2411](https://togithub.com/getsentry/sentry-python/issues/2411)) by [@sentrivana](https://togithub.com/sentrivana) - Bump `sphinx` from 7.2.5 to 7.2.6 ([#2378](https://togithub.com/getsentry/sentry-python/issues/2378)) by [@dependabot](https://togithub.com/dependabot) - \[Experimental] Add explain plan to DB spans ([#2315](https://togithub.com/getsentry/sentry-python/issues/2315)) by [@antonpirker](https://togithub.com/antonpirker)evansd/whitenoise (whitenoise)
### [`v6.6.0`](https://togithub.com/evansd/whitenoise/compare/6.5.0...6.6.0) [Compare Source](https://togithub.com/evansd/whitenoise/compare/6.5.0...6.6.0)Configuration
📅 Schedule: Branch creation - "before 7am on monday" (UTC),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.
👻 Immortal: This PR will be recreated if closed unmerged. Get config help if that's undesired.
This PR has been generated by Mend Renovate. View repository job log here.